Performance and Driving Experience: Tough and Capable
The Toyota Land Cruiser is powered by a reliable and powerful engine that is a key to its rugged performance.
Engine and Power: The Land Cruiser is typically offered with both a reliable 4.0-liter V6 petrol engine and a powerful 4.5-liter V8 turbodiesel engine. The diesel engine, which produces around 202 horsepower and 430 Nm of torque, is a popular choice for its strong pulling power and excellent fuel efficiency. Both engines are known for their quiet and refined operation.
Transmission: The car is available with both a manual transmission and a 6-speed automatic transmission. The automatic transmission provides a smooth and responsive driving experience, making it easy to drive in city traffic and on the highway.
Handling and Ride Quality: The Land Cruiser’s ride is firm and rugged, which is a characteristic of its body-on-frame construction. While it may not be as smooth as a car-based SUV, the suspension is well-tuned to handle rough and uneven roads with ease. The high ground clearance and robust chassis make it an excellent vehicle for tackling off-road challenges, and the car's 4x4 system ensures it can handle any terrain with confidence.
Safety and Reliability
Toyota's legendary reputation for building safe and reliable cars is the Land Cruiser's strongest asset. It is equipped with a comprehensive suite of safety features, including:
Dual Front Airbags: Standard on most models.
ABS with EBD: Anti-lock Braking System with Electronic Brake-force Distribution helps prevent the wheels from locking up during hard braking.
Vehicle Stability Control (VSC): An important safety feature that helps the driver maintain control of the vehicle during challenging driving conditions.
Toyota Safety Sense: Higher-end models may come with Toyota's advanced suite of driver-assistance systems, which includes features like a Pre-Collision System, Lane Departure Alert, and Adaptive Cruise Control.
